Investigation of blood-brain barrier damage using delayed scan after CT perfusion imaging

  • Objective. To study the changes of delayed scan after CT perfusion imaging in the right middle cerebral artery occlusion of rats,combining with histologic outcomes(light and electron microscopy).To investigation of blood-brain barrier damage after acute ischemic stroke.Methods. All 25 rats were divided into 5 groups.And the MCAO(middle cerebral artery occlusion) model were set up.Every groups performed routine scan,CT perfusion imaging(CTPI),and delayed scan in turn.All rats were killed immediately after scan and dealt with light and electron microscopy.Results. In group A,no abnormal outcomes were found in delayed scan.In group E,enhancement in the ipsilateral cortex in delayed scan were seen.And in light and electron microscopy most neurons were markedly shrunken,some of them had pyknotic nuclei and eosinophilic cytoplasm.Conclusion. Delayed scan can evaluate blood-brain barrier damage of acute ischemic stroke.
